About Bridgewood Mews: Located on Bridge Road in Tipton, Bridgewood Mews has 20 bedrooms across two small, purpose-built units, creating a homely and supportive environment that’s more responsive to individual needs. The Telford Unit provides care for individuals with complex mental health needs arising from a mental health or neurological diagnosis such as Huntington's disease or acquired brain injury. The Bridley Unit provides care for primarily complex neurological diagnosis such as Huntington's disease or Dementia. Bridgewood Mews has been rated as Good by the CQC in April 2026.
